Part of it is due to the amount of new guys on the offense; another part is this isn't the Manning offense. Moore (later Manning himself) gave him concepts and Manning adjusted accordingly. This is a different offense altogether. That said, I think Luck is ready to audible. From all I have read, it is the rest of the offense that is not. Our offensive line has not really played together. Those guys all need to be on the same page when it comes to audibles (changing coverages, blitz pickups, etc.), and they haven't been together long enough to get that down. Same goes for the receivers/RBs. So it's partly to due with personnel, but mostly b/c this is not Tom Moore/Peyton Manning's offense. That said, I've seen Big Ben Pittsburgh audible plenty, so it is a part of Arians' offense. They (besides Luck) just aren't there yet.
